Margaret Batt

Margaret Batt ( 2:26 )

Margaret Bat was one of those rare things, a person with a beautiful soul.  She was shy and gentle and kind and warmhearted but also had the artists ‘súil eile’.   She took up painting later in life. Her work was evocative being, usually, a montage of scenes depicting a story associated with her subject.   I could see her sweeping her brush across the canvas with the first notes of this tune.  She died of cancer.   Her energy and our affection for her is what created this tune.

Maith Thú Muiris

Maith thú Muiris. ( 3:13 )

Muiris Ó Rócháin was one of my pals.   He was a noble man. He died in 2011 and we all mourned him.  We three dedicated this album to his memory.  He was from Corca Dhuibhne (Dingle Peninsula).  A teacher and collector of folklore, he also was part of many organizations that furthered Irish culture around the world for forty years.  He was a captain or leader of the “Naisiún Gaelach” or the Gaelic Nation.  But to me, and to Martin and Caoimhín, he was a friend who shared a love of rural life and its cultural expressions.    This simple polka is an attempt by me to remember him.

Cá bhfuil an Solas?

Cá bhfuil an Solas? (Where is the light?)  ( 3:48 )

In the week preceding this recording, i was sorting out a long list of tasks to try and clear the decks before the lads came.  The electricity supply went out due to bad weather and put a stop to my gallop – no light in the house and fishing about for candles.  In the following quietness this tune came to me.
